Check out this entry level mid year Corvette roadster.
According to the owner history, this roadster was originally a
427/390 big block, factory Rally red with black standard
interior. Drag raced back in the day, the original 427 was
blown up and replaced with a 68 327/300hp motor. 202
Fuelie heads, stock intake, Quadra Jet carb., factory exhaust
manifolds, vacuum advance point dist. taken from a 68 Corvette.
Orig. style chrome valve covers, dist. shielding. The car
has manual steering, manual brakes, big block radiator and
radiator support. Nice clean orig. nose with all the orig.
bonding strips. The motor runs excellent, no smoke or engine
valve trans. noise. Engine cast #3914678 dated L-12-7.
Aftermarket Edelbrock air cleaner element, motor needs engine
detailing, just in need of Chev. Orange paint, no excessive oil
or grime. The exterior paint is factory color code 974
Rally Red. Refinished older lacquer paint that shows well,
with no spider cracks and considered driver quality.
Straight body lines, no waves in the fiberglass, nicely closing
doors, rear quarters have been cut away above body line seam,
for wide running tires, which is very common. Impala tail
lights, and a 3rd light was added , also, very common back in
the day. 66 big block hood. Above average
chrome front and rear bumpers, new rear power antenna, 67 Rally
wheels with WSW radial tires. Totally original glass,
including the windshield. Nice original front grille,
driver quality bright work and stainless trim. Headlights
work great. Un restored orig. interior, except the carpet
is new. Seat covers, door panels, window felts, cluster
gauges, 80lb oil pressure gauge, clock is inoperative., am/fm
that plays, factory seat belts, new repro walnut steering wheel.
Hurst competition sifter with white shift ball. New black
convertible top, new weather strip, detailed door jambs with
orig. sill plates. The tach needle has fallen off the face
gauge, fixable. Not sure if the tachometer is working at
this time. The under carriage, frame floors and bird cage
all in good condition. Minor scale to the frame but very
solid. New rear trailing arm bushings, new exhaust, 4 new
KYB shocks, new front and rear springs, lower trailing arm
bushings, front sway bar bushings. All new U-joints big
block rear end and drive shaft hardware, orig. spare tire
carrier w/spare and jack in place. Truly, all the signs of
a true big block roadster. The performance and handling is
simply terrific for this entry level mid year, nice paint,
chrome. If you're looking for a nice driver, check this
one out. If you're the purist wanting the correct
427/390 motor and fix the rear quarters and tail section, this
would be a good winter project. Either way, this car has
eye appeal with lots of potential. Affordable and fun.
